MBDC 160/80 M 5 watt QRP transceiver.
Utilizing an inexpensive AD9850 DDS module from China, the MBDC provides all mode receiver
coverage of 100 kHz to 30 MHz using a Direct Conversion mixer with a high IP3 and a broadband
(unfiltered) input. Frequency and other information is displayed on a 2 line, 16 character (2X16)
back lighted LCD display.
